Yo-yo Diet Warning to Mothers

Research carried out by specialists in Dublin, Ireland, reports that mothers who experience large fluctuations in weight between pregnancies can put the health of their children at risk.

“Mothers who gain or lose lots of weight between pregnancies could be putting their baby at risk, say experts.

Fluctuating weight ups the risk of dangerously high blood pressure and diabetes in the mother and the chance of stillbirth, research suggests.

The work by Dublin-based specialists is in the British Medical Journal.

They said pregnancy was “one of the most nutritionally demanding periods of a woman’s life” and women needed to be aware of the implications of weight.”
